SUMMARY
  • Minimum 2 years previous medical surgical experience required.
  • Currently licensed as a Registered Nurse in the State of Michigan.
  • For those hired into an RN position prior to January 1, 2009, it is encouraged to obtain a BSN. Certification in the specialty area of practice is also encouraged.
  • For those hired into an RN position after January 1, 2009, it is required to obtain a BSN within ten years of their start date as an RN.Certification in the specialty area of practice is strongly encouraged.
  • Experience in the clinical area in which application has been made is desirable.
  • Is a self-directed professional with the ability to make independent judgments directing patient care.
  • Demonstrates ability in using the computer with Windows format preferred.
  • A shift differential for Pool RN positions is provided in addition to the wage range listed

POOL PLACEMENT:
  • Pool Clusters are:
    • Critical Care Pool will cover A2, A3, A4, A7,ICU and Short Term Unit.
    • Tele-Stepdown Pool will cover A2, A3 Stepdown ICU, Cath Lab Recovery, C4
    • Med-Surg Pool will cover C1R, C1M,C2, B3, B3S, C3,B4, D4, North 1 overflow.
    • Maternal/Child Pool will cover Maternity, NICU, C3
  • A list of the Nursing Pool staff and their unit coverage will be kept in the Nursing Administration office.
  • Rotation of each pool nurse through the units will continue to ensure competency in each area so no one pool nurse is kept in one area all of the time (of course patient care continuity will be factored into this.)
  • If all units are staffed appropriately, the pool nurses are given the first option of being HRd.
  • Critical Care/Tele Stepdown Pool placement decisions are made in a joint effort by all charge nurses and the Administrative Supervisors.
  • Med-Surg Pool requests are called to the Nursing Office and assignments are made by the Administrative Supervisor and/or Department Assistant depending on the shift.

POOL PRACTICE:
  • Pool Nurses will be oriented and maintain competency in all units they work.
    • Attend required competency skills labs for the units.
    • Complete any mandatory education required by unit/hospital.
    • Pool nurses are not required to care for neuro-trauma patients in the ICU. They may desire to become competent in this area of practice the training will be scheduled with the ICU manager/educator.
    • Pool nurses are not required to care for acutely suicidal, assaultive, 1:1 self-injury patients on Center 1.
    • Pool nurses are not required to care for patients in active labor, or acutely ill infants in NICU.
  • Pool nurses will maintain practice within the guidelines and standards of care developed for each unit.
  • A Tele-Stepdown nurse may be asked to work in a critical Care Area to care for a patient with Stepdown Orders but is unable to move due to a bed shortage issue.

NEW CANDIDATES:
  • Orientation to units will be individualized to reflect nurses experience.
  • Nurses hired into the pool should have at least one year of Critical Care/Tele Stepdown/Med-Surg experience.
  • Nurses hiring into the pool will be asked to make a 2-year commitment in the area hired to.

SCHEDULING:
  • The Critical Care and Tele-Stepdown pool will continue to do self scheduling. The schedule is put out approximately 6 weeks early. Everyone must complete their schedule at least 3 weeks prior to it being posted. Final changes to even the numbers will be made by the manager/staff prior to it being posted. The Med-Surg Pool will provide requests to the shift schedulers 2 weeks prior to posting.
  • The Pool nurses are required to work every other weekend. If a scheduled weekend is needed off, the pool nurses should try to switch with another nurse.
  • Each Pool member is required to pick up 2 holidays per year.
